Output 643c77870616d9881b3dd53dce6efe70c1aeb44393a40e8c71bad2525d4fb8db:1

value
17402292
script pubkey
OP_0 OP_PUSHBYTES_20 d5a97e19854e7b31fe18cf37b33e937beb3394fb
address
ltc1q6k5huxv9feanrlsceummx05n004n898mszd73c
transaction
643c77870616d9881b3dd53dce6efe70c1aeb44393a40e8c71bad2525d4fb8db
spent
true